Mai Tan

Mai joined the group as a Ph.D. student in Spring 2020. She finished her undergraduate study in Material Science and Engineering at Purdue University, West Lafayette, IN. Her undergraduate research mainly focused on synthesis and characterization of polymer embedded ceramic solid-state electrolyte LLZO materials for Li-ion battery applications. Her current research focuses on developing a fundamental understanding of oxygen exchange, transport mechanism, and measuring oxygen exchange rate at the surface for fluorites and perovskites using atomic resolution in situ imaging and spectroscopy using Transmission Electron Microscopes (TEM).
